Lou Ferrigno Wants To Head Up Donald Trump Fitness Council

Lou Ferrigno wants to make America fit again.

In the current political landscape it’s rare to see the word fitness showing up in the same sentence as Donald Trump. What’s even more unlikely is that you’d hear the names Donald Trump and Lou Ferrigno mentioned together. It seems that the former bodybuilding champion turned actor has been corresponding with the Trump to head up the President’s Council on Fitness, Sports, and Nutrition.

Lou Ferrigno originally told the Daily Mail the following statement:

“I have been corresponding with President Trump because I want to change America and make America healthy again. I am a top choice for them. I feel I am the best candidate for that.”

Ferrigno goes on to further cement his expertise as a leading candidate for the important position.

“Nobody can surpass what I do, especially the life I have lived, what I have overcome and my passion with bodybuilding and fitness.”

As a two-time Mr. Universe, Lou Ferrigno has acquitted himself well in the realm of bodybuilding. With his bodybuilding competitions as well as other fitness ventures it’s not out of the realm of possiblity to consider him for such a position.
